Japan’s GPIF Gains JGB Expertise by Hiring Active Bond Funds
Japan’s Government Pension Investment Fund hired active domestic bond funds for the first time in five years, a recognition that one of the world’s biggest retirement money managers needs to increase its expertise to deal with volatility in the nation’s debt market.
